Energy issues and their economic, environmental, political and legal implications have never been more important, and for over half a century, McGuireWoods has been a highly regarded player in one of the most heavily regulated industries in the world.

Our energy practice is recognized for the depth of its bench (more than 100 interdisciplinary lawyers, and consultants from our subsidiary, McGuireWoods Consulting) and the extent of our experience, which crosses sectors and legal practice areas. We represent electric and gas utilities; independent and renewable generation developers; coal, natural gas, uranium, petroleum, and renewable fuel suppliers; and maturing clean tech companies and start-ups (biomass, hydroelectric, solar and wind). Our team experience also includes the financing, organization management, purchase and sale of energy projects, ventures and resources, as well as corporate transactions, high-profile litigation and navigation of countless regulatory landmines.

In the past year alone, we have defended Fortune 100 companies in landmark litigation and represented clients in multibillion-dollar deals. We represent nearly 20 percent of the nation’s utilities. We have a nationwide renewables practice focusing on utility and largescale wind and solar projects on behalf of developers and acquirers. Our lawyers and consultants understand the energy business, the regulatory environment and the myriad of complex challenges facing energy-related businesses.

What the Team is Known For

McGuireWoods LLP possesses significant strengths across regulatory work in the power space. It maintains a robust FERC enforcement practice that counts many of the leading utilities as clients. The firm is noted for its work on regulatory compliance and market manipulation litigation. It also offers a highly knowledgeable regional transmission organization team that focuses on representing clients on market structure and rate issues. The firm has particular strength in relation to cost allocation and compensation issues. It is further recognized for advising on power sector transactions and wider corporate strategy for public utilities, independent power producers and investors.

Work Highlights

  • McGuireWoods LLP represented Members of the Southeast Energy Exchange Market in litigation before FERC and on appeal regarding FERC’s approval of the SEEM.
